Bug Description
Careful publishing was designed to rebuild the target archive from scratch, re-considering all records ever publishing for a given context.
However, it has been shown to be an impossible approach, since the amount of date in question is huge.
In dogfood environment, a careful run takes 63 hours to complete around 70 % of the task . At this point it consumed all the 3 GB memory available and is killed with MemoryError.
Considering that RELEASE pocket of released distroreleases are also not considered in 'careful published', this feature doesn't really perform anything useful.
